Mee Jawa Goreng, Street Food, Pork-Free
Some things just don’t lose their charm and the Mee Jawa Goreng at Restoran Siong Pin is one of them. I had not been back for a while, but this visit confirmed it’s still as good as I remembered.

Alex is still at the wok, dishing out plates with that familiar, well-balanced flavour. A harmony of sweet, savoury, and spicy flavours that makes this Mee Jawa Goreng so addictive. Of course, prices have gone up a little (RM8 per plate now), but honestly, what hasn’t these days? Alex has been frying this dish for about 40 years.

There’s a pleasing consistency here, too — friends who frequent the place say even Alex’s assistant now fries up the dish to the same satisfying standard. A generous squeeze of lime, crisp shredded lettuce, a hit of sauce, and that signature wok aroma rounds off every bite.
This is a dish that I grew up on while living in this area and tt’s comforting to know that some old favourites can still deliver, time and again.
